Okay so I just had the car hooked up with an am and a subwoofer a few weeks back. Until recently, everything worked ok. The Kenwood CD player is working fine, the amp is working fine, and the subwoofer is working fine. When I put it in radio tuner or CD mode, there is bass coming from the subwoofer, but there is no audio coming from the front or rear speakers. There is a very faint audio heard in the rear when playing the CD songs though, but barely enough to hear. I checked the rear of the CD player and all the wires seemed fine. The RCA cables to the amp and sub are working properly as well. The CD player shows no error and displays normal tracks being played with the exception of audio from the speakers.
Anything else I can check?

Not sure if any of these will solve the problem but check:
Make sure the wire harness is grounded. I used to attach the radio ground to the corresponding ground in the car harness, but lately I have put a ring terminal on the radio ground and bolt it to the metal framework in the center console area.
Check the fuse on the back of the radio. Doubtful that this is the issue, because nothing would work on the radio.
Double-check your speaker wiring from radio to harness.

The problem is fixed...for now. I took it back to the audio place where I got the alarm and wiring installed. He told me that the deck shuts off audio and goes into "protection mode" when there is a loose ground wire. Apparently the wires on my ghetto fabricated speakers (seen in my build thread) were touching the chassis everytime I hit a bump causing it to ground and so the sound turns off. The shop install had nothing to do with it and one of their dudes even fixed and crimped the terminals on securely for free!
